Release 3.9 changes pagination on the Lanternwick public REST API from offset-based to cursor-based. Offset parameters remain accepted for two release cycles but emit a deprecation header. Before cutting the release, run the pagination conformance suite against the Marrowgate sandbox and confirm cursor tokens survive the gateway cache. Roll back by re-enabling the offset handler flag; no schema changes are involved. Sign the release manifest before publishing to the partner mirror. The signing key for this release cycle is shown below.

deploy key for kagup-bawig: bky9_ZMq28eTw9

Executive team, the Halverton Materials agreement expires at quarter-end, and finance has completed its assessment. Renewal terms include a 4% unit price increase, offset by extended payment terms and a volume rebate tied to the Orvista production line. Switching to an alternate supplier would cost more in requalification than the increase itself. We recommend a two-year renewal with an annual review clause. Board sign-off is requested by Friday. Further strategic detail appears in the confidential note below.

management briefing: Only 33 of the 205 pilot accounts renewed Kasath, so a churn review is set for October 17. Weniusek Logistics is in early talks to buy Holethax Freight for about $345.6 million.

Context: Ardenfell line margins slipped three points over two quarters. Drivers: input steel costs, aggressive discounting at the Westmoor branch, and a stale price book. Proposal: uplift list prices four percent, tighten discount authority to regional level, sunset the two lowest-margin SKUs. Risk: volume loss at Halverton accounts, estimated under two percent. Decision requested at Thursday's review. Modelling assumptions are in the appendix pack. The commercial reasoning leadership wants kept close is noted directly below.

board note of tajop-yajof: The finance team signed off on a budget of $77.6 million for Project Pramir.

Subject: On-call intro — donation-receipt mailer

Welcome to the rotation. The receipt mailer for Brightgrove Giving runs nightly at 02:00 and batches all donation receipts from the prior day. Most pages come from the retry queue filling up when the template service at Fernhollow lags. Before escalating, check the batch status dashboard and confirm the last successful run. Marta owns the templates; ping her channel for rendering bugs. The full triage checklist lives on the internal page below.

wiki page, bagef-yajof: https://sentry.sivrelcloud.corp/board